Issue #15742 has been updated by nobu (Nobuyoshi Nakada). kaishuu0123 (Koki Oyatsu) wrote: > I was surprised that handled the omission of era in `Date#jisx0301`. More surprisingly, it is required by JIS X 0301; its definition is basically non-era, and the era *may* be preceded. > 必要によっては、年の表示の前に元号を識別する記号を付けてもよい。 > If necessary, the year display may be preceded by a symbol identifying the era. (translated by google) > Because I think that it is better not to incorporate features specific to a specific country. > Basically, I think `Date#jisx0301` may be added by gem.
